Runbook: telemetry payload compression (Gridfall agent). Agents above v4 gzip payloads by default. If ingest rejects with "payload too large," check that compression is enabled in the agent config and that the collector advertises gzip support. Do not raise the size cap; that masks misconfigured batching. Restart the agent after any config change. Confirm reduced payload sizes in the intake dashboard within five minutes. For escalation, attach the build token shown below.

build token for kafof-kagug: htk14_2648140d704401

Runbook: Harbordine orders cleanup (soft deletes). Quick context for you — we never hard-delete rows in the orders table; the purge job just flips deleted_at and a nightly sweep archives them. Before deploying the sweep service, double-check the archive bucket is reachable from staging. The deploy script won't push the signed bundle until you supply the key below.

release key, kajeg-yawif: bky6_axksxH

Hi, welcome aboard. Next Thursday we're running the quarterly disaster-recovery drill for Squeezeline, the service that compresses telemetry payloads before they hit cold storage at Bramblewick Analytics. Your part is small: when the primary compressor region is "lost," you'll restore the codec dictionary from the sealed backup so the failover region can decompress historical payloads. The restore tool will prompt once; don't retry more than twice or it locks for an hour. Enter the recovery passphrase below.

vault phrase of kajef-tafog = wenox-briix